The invention discloses a self-inspection system of a large unmanned aerial vehicle, which is characterized in that an instruction is sent through a ground control station, the unmanned aerial vehicle can be operated, then an initialization module is started to turn off a fault lamp which is originally turned on in the unmanned aerial vehicle, and then the self-inspection system of the large unmanned aerial vehicle is started to detect the unmanned aerial vehicle before departure. A power detection module, a GPS positioning module, a communication transmission module, a temperature detection module and a data storage module in the unmanned aerial vehicle are detected, if faults of the modules are found, an alarm sound is given out through an alarm module, and then the faults are processed through an information processing module; then the processed information is stored and recorded, and instruction transmission is carried out through the communication transmission module, so that people can conveniently find and timely maintain the information, faults after the unmanned aerial vehicle is started to fly are prevented, certain loss is prevented, the system is changed, the condition of an inner fuselage of the unmanned aerial vehicle is conveniently warned in advance, and the unmanned aerial vehicle can timely find an emergency situation before the emergency situation occurs; and maintenance by people is facilitated.
